David Montero Crespo b373c97377 fix(esp32): suppress ESP-IDF info logs and switch BLE stack to Bluedroid
Two reports rolled into one sdkconfig change:

1. Beta testers reported "weird serial output" across DHT22, Servo+Pot,
   Joystick, WiFi×2, and DualADC examples. The user's Serial.print lines
   came interleaved with internal ESP-IDF chatter:

       I (53306) gpio: GPIO[4]| InputEn: 1| OutputEn: 0| ...
       I (10626) phy_init: phy_version 4791,2c4672b,...

   sdkconfig.defaults didn't pin a default log level so it inherited
   CONFIG_LOG_DEFAULT_LEVEL_INFO. Set WARN (level 2) so only warnings
   and errors leak into the user's serial output. Sketches can still
   esp_log_level_set() per tag at runtime if they want verbose.

2. BLE Advertise example failed to compile. sdkconfig had NimBLE
   enabled, but arduino-esp32 2.0.17's BLEDevice.h targets Bluedroid.
   Switch the stack: enable BT_BLUEDROID + BTDM_CTRL_MODE_BR_EDR_BLE +
   BT_BLE so the standard arduino-esp32 BLE library compiles. Sketches
   that explicitly include NimBLEDevice.h will not compile under this
   config — that's a smaller minority than the BLEDevice.h users.

The runtime side of BLE still depends on stubs in the qemu-lcgamboa
fork; this only fixes the compile path.
